Barauha

Barauha is a village located in Koraon tehsil of Allahabad district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Koraon (tehsildar office) and 82km away from district headquarter Allahabad. As per 2009 stats, Baraunha is the gram panchayat of Barauha village.

About Barauha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Barauha is 163693. The village spans a total geographical area of 304.36 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 212306. Allahabad is nearest town to Barauha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Barauha

According to the 2011 Census, Barauha has a total population of about 1,485, with approximately 796 males and 689 females. The sex ratio is around 865 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 250 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 321 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.01%, with male literacy at about 70.60% and female literacy near 49.93%. There are around 208 households in the village. Connectivity of Barauha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Barauha. As per the 2011 stats, Barauha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
